[Bug 1587889] Re: Installing grub on '/dev/md126p1 system doesn't boot

2016-06-08 Thread Carl Karsten
fix: grub-install  /dev/md126

Steps: 
I booted into installer rescue mode

~ # mkdir target
~ # mount /dev/md126p1 target
~ # mount -t proc none /target/proc
~ # mount -o bind /dev /target/dev
~ # mount -t sysfs sys /target/sys
~ # chroot /target /bin/bash
root@dhcp225:/# grub-install  /dev/md126
Installing for i386-pc platform.
Installation finished. No error reported.
root@dhcp225:/# 

reboot, grub comes up, all is well.

[Bug 1210748] Re: On Lenovo Thinkpad Twist internal mouse does not work after turning on machine, only works after reboot

2015-09-13 Thread Carl Karsten
I had this problem, this solved it:

/etc/default/grub

G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X="i8042.nomux=1 i8042.reset"

credit and complete instructions:

 http://forums.linuxmint.com/viewtopi...uchpad#p813402

My system:
LENOVO ThinkPad Twist 33476LU
carl@twist:~$ sudo dmidecode -s bios-release-date
07/01/2013
carl@twist:~$ sudo dmidecode -s bios-version
GDET97WW (1.57 )

[Bug 805773] [NEW] ubuntu keserver uses port 11371

2011-07-04 Thread Carl Karsten
Public bug reported:

I use squid-deb-proxy to speed up netboot installs with this preseed line:
d-i mirror/http/proxy string http://g2a.personnelware.com:8000/

I also add some extra repositories:
d-i apt-setup/local0/repository string 
http://ppa.launchpad.net/carlfk/ppa/ubuntu natty main
d-i apt-setup/local0/key string 
http://keyserver.ubuntu.com:11371/pks/lookup?op=getsearch=0x2EB11AEDA224C43C

The installer tries to get the key via the proxy, which fails, and so
the repository is not used.

Here is the code that does that:
/usr/lib/fetch-url/http

# use the proxy for wgets (should speed things up)
if db_get mirror/$proto/proxy; then
export ${proto}_proxy=$RET
fi

The solution seems to be to add 11371 to the ports allowed.

[Bug 790050] [NEW] /etc/profile runs /etc/profile.d/*.sh twice

2011-05-29 Thread Carl Karsten
Public bug reported:

Binary package hint: base-files

This block of code occurs two times, so all the scripts get run two
times:

if [ -d /etc/profile.d ]; then
  for i in /etc/profile.d/*.sh; do
if [ -r $i ]; then
  . $i
fi
  done
  unset i
fi

juser@pc9e:/etc$ grep -n if.*profile /etc/profile
4:if [ -d /etc/profile.d ]; then
32:if [ -d /etc/profile.d ]; then

Here is the whole thing:

# /etc/profile: system-wide .profile file for the Bourne shell (sh(1))
# and Bourne compatible shells (bash(1), ksh(1), ash(1), ...).

if [ -d /etc/profile.d ]; then
  for i in /etc/profile.d/*.sh; do
if [ -r $i ]; then
  . $i
fi
  done
  unset i
fi

if [ $PS1 ]; then
  if [ $BASH ]; then
# The file bash.bashrc already sets the default PS1.
# PS1='\h:\w\$ '
if [ -f /etc/bash.bashrc ]; then
  . /etc/bash.bashrc
fi
  else
if [ `id -u` -eq 0 ]; then
  PS1='# '
else
  PS1='$ '
fi
  fi
fi

# The default umask is now handled by pam_umask.
# See pam_umask(8) and /etc/login.defs.

if [ -d /etc/profile.d ]; then
  for i in /etc/profile.d/*.sh; do
if [ -r $i ]; then
  . $i
fi
  done
  unset i
fi
